Baycats come back to beat Jackfish

BARRIE – Noah Hull’s sacrifice fly scored Tristan Clarke in the bottom of the 10th and gave Barrie a 8-7 comeback win over the first-place Welland Jackfish on Saturday at Athletic Kulture Stadium 

Ryan Rijo went 2-for-5 with a home run and three RBI for the Baycats (6-6), who scored three times in each of the seventh and eighth innings to erase a six-run deficit and send the game to extras 

Nolan Machibroda and Adam Odd had two hits and an RBI apiece, Brandon Hernandez had two hits and two RBI, and Francisco Hernandez picked up three hits and scored.  

Barrie reliever Carlos Sano (2-0) tossed two shutout innings for the win. Frank Garces started and went six innings, giving up six runs on nine hits with a walk and eight strikeouts.  

For Welland (11-2), Matteo Porcellato went 3-for-3 with two RBI, Gianfranco Morello singled, doubled and drove in two, Jake Sanford had a pair of hits and an RBI, and Brandon Hupe singled home a run and added a sacrifice fly. 

Deivy Mendez (0-1) took the loss after giving up two runs on two hits over 2.1 innings. He fanned four and didn’t issue a walk. Ben Abram started and struck out five over six one-run innings. He scattered seven hits and walked two.
